Alan B. ClarkDeveloper BIOAlan B. Clark (10-16-1959 to 4-29-1999), became interested in computers from an early age. He worked at a store selling computers in the late 70s. In the early 80s he was co-owner of UltraSoft and authored Mask of the Sun and others. Later, he worked with Synergistics and others on many, many games. He loved working on games and wrote elegant code. He was tragically run over by car thieves in 1999 and killed.
